The context of this situation involves two prominent figures from different spheres of influence. Maui Taylor was a reigning queen of the Viva Hot Babes, a cultural phenomenon in the Philippines that defined a specific era of cinema and men’s magazines. Brian Revilla, on the other hand, came from a powerful political and cinematic dynasty, being the son of Senator Bong Revilla Jr. and Lani Mercado.
